Guest Anonymous Posted May 11, 2002 Posted May 11, 2002 Irish wolfhounds are the tallest. They are in the Hound group... St. Bernards are the heaviest along with the mastiff. Both are working dogs. Quote
Guest Anonymous Posted May 11, 2002 Posted May 11, 2002 Biggest dogs in the world are the Pyrenean Mastiff and the Spanish Mastiff (very rare Mastiff breeds) both of which can grow up to 90 cms in height compared to the Irish wolfhound which grows to 79 cms in height. Quote
